The process of updating a Hikvision Network Video Recorder’s embedded software is crucial for maintaining optimal performance and security. This procedure involves replacing the existing software with a newer version provided by the manufacturer.
Regular software updates deliver several benefits. They often introduce new features, enhance existing functionalities, improve system stability, and, most importantly, address security vulnerabilities that could be exploited by malicious actors. Historically, neglecting these updates has resulted in compromised devices and significant security breaches. Staying current mitigates these risks and ensures the system operates at its best.
The following sections will provide a detailed explanation of methods used to perform this software upgrade, encompassing preparation steps, the upgrade methods themselves, and necessary post-upgrade verification processes.
1. Firmware Version
The correct firmware version is paramount to a successful software upgrade. Each device has a specific firmware designed for its hardware and model. Using an incorrect version can render the device inoperable, a state often referred to as “bricking.” Before initiating the process, identifying the exact model number of the Network Video Recorder (NVR) is critical. This model number should be used to locate the compatible firmware file on the manufacturer’s website or other authorized sources.
Failing to verify firmware compatibility can lead to severe consequences. For instance, attempting to install firmware intended for a different hardware revision may cause irreparable damage to the NVR’s internal components. Hikvision typically releases different firmware streams for different hardware and feature sets. Installing a firmware designated for a different region, for example, might introduce functionality limitations or even legal compliance issues.
Consequently, confirm the device model number. Download the corresponding firmware from the official Hikvision portal or a trusted, verified source. Compare the firmware file’s MD5 or SHA checksum against the value published on the source website to ensure file integrity. This meticulous approach prevents installing incompatible or corrupted software, safeguarding the system’s operational integrity and functionality.
2. Download Source
The integrity of the firmware update process hinges on the legitimacy and security of the source from which the firmware file is obtained. Obtaining firmware from unofficial or untrusted sources introduces significant risks, directly impacting the success and safety of the overall update. Compromised firmware files may contain malware, backdoors, or other malicious code that can severely compromise the NVR’s security and the entire network it is connected to. An example of this would be downloading firmware from a third-party forum, where the file may have been tampered with, leading to the installation of a corrupted or malicious update.
The official Hikvision website is the recommended source for firmware downloads. Hikvision employs security measures to ensure that the files available on its site are authentic and have not been altered. Alternatively, authorized distributors or resellers may also provide legitimate firmware files. Regardless of the chosen source, it is imperative to verify the file’s digital signature or checksum (MD5 or SHA hash) against the value published by Hikvision. This verification step confirms the file’s authenticity and ensures that it has not been tampered with during the download process. Neglecting this step renders the update vulnerable and could have severe implications.
In summary, prioritizing the download source is not merely a precautionary measure but a fundamental aspect of secure device management. Employing official channels and verifying file integrity are vital to preventing security breaches and ensuring the reliable operation of the Hikvision NVR. The selection of a secure download source is intrinsically linked to the overall outcome when updating embedded software.
3. Network Connectivity
Stable network connectivity constitutes a critical prerequisite when updating embedded software. Interrupted data flow during the update process can lead to incomplete installations, resulting in a corrupted firmware state and potential device malfunction. Network instability, characterized by packet loss or intermittent connection drops, introduces the risk of data corruption during transfer, rendering the NVR inoperable. A practical example is a scenario where a power outage or router failure occurs mid-update, halting the firmware installation and potentially “bricking” the device. The ability of the NVR to maintain a consistent and reliable connection to the network resource hosting the update file directly impacts the outcome of the operation.
Network connectivity plays a crucial role, especially when employing remote update methods or utilizing cloud-based firmware repositories. These methods rely entirely on the network infrastructure to deliver the firmware to the NVR. Wireless connections, while convenient, are more susceptible to interference and instability compared to wired Ethernet connections. In scenarios where a wireless connection is the only available option, measures to mitigate potential disruptions, such as ensuring a strong signal strength and minimizing interference from other devices, become paramount. Furthermore, bandwidth limitations can prolong the update time, increasing the window of vulnerability to network disruptions. Therefore, a wired connection is generally preferred to guarantee the stability and speed required for a successful firmware installation.
In summary, maintaining stable network connectivity directly influences the success of the embedded software upgrade. Intermittent or unstable connections introduce the potential for firmware corruption and device failure. Utilizing wired Ethernet connections where possible, minimizing network congestion, and ensuring a robust and reliable network infrastructure are critical considerations. Ensuring this foundation minimizes risks and guarantees a smoother, more successful upgrade process.
4. Power Stability
Power stability is paramount during a firmware upgrade procedure. An interruption in power supply while the NVR is writing the new firmware to its memory can lead to severe data corruption, rendering the device inoperable. This is because the process of flashing firmware involves rewriting the device’s core operating system. Premature termination of this process leaves the system in an inconsistent state, often unrecoverable without specialized equipment and expertise. A common example is a power outage during the update, halting the process midway and leaving the device unable to boot. The reliability of the power source directly impacts the likelihood of a successful firmware installation.
The risk of power interruption can be mitigated through several precautions. Uninterruptible Power Supplies (UPS) provide a backup power source in case of a primary power failure, allowing the update process to complete uninterrupted. Ensuring that the NVR is connected to a stable power circuit, free from fluctuations or excessive load, also minimizes the risk of power-related issues. Before initiating the update, evaluating the stability of the power grid and the condition of the power supply unit are crucial steps. Furthermore, avoiding firmware updates during periods known for power instability, such as severe weather events, is a prudent preventative measure. A lack of these measures can significantly increase the probability of failure during the procedure.
In summary, maintaining power stability is not merely a recommended practice but an essential requirement. A power interruption during the software flashing process can lead to irreversible damage, negating any potential benefits of the update. Employing a UPS and taking precautions to ensure a stable power supply are critical investments in the security and longevity of the NVR. Ignoring power stability puts the system at severe risk.
5. Backup Configuration
Configuration backup is an indispensable step preceding embedded software updates. The process of updating software carries inherent risks, including unforeseen errors that may lead to configuration loss or system instability. Without a recent configuration backup, restoring the NVR to its previous operational state becomes significantly more challenging, potentially requiring manual reconfiguration of all settings, a time-consuming and error-prone task. For instance, after a failed software installation, the NVR may revert to factory default settings, necessitating the complete reconfiguration of camera settings, network parameters, user accounts, and recording schedules. Configuration backup mitigates this by providing a readily available snapshot of the NVRs settings before the update attempt.
The backup process typically involves exporting the NVR’s configuration settings to a file stored on an external storage device or a network-accessible location. This file contains all the necessary parameters to restore the NVR to its pre-update state. In the event of a failed update or unexpected configuration loss, the backup file can be imported back into the NVR, effectively undoing any adverse effects. The creation of multiple backup files, stored in different locations, is a prudent practice to safeguard against data corruption or storage device failure. Regularly scheduled backups also provide a safety net, ensuring that the configuration file reflects the NVR’s most current settings. Many Hikvision NVRs include features that allow for automatic, scheduled configuration backups.
In summary, configuration backup provides critical protection against data loss during embedded software maintenance. The effort required to create and maintain backups is minimal compared to the potential consequences of configuration loss. It ensures a swift and seamless restoration of the NVR to its previous operational state, minimizing downtime and preventing the disruption of critical surveillance functions. Furthermore, it protects from an incomplete software upgrading procedure. Failure to implement backup procedures before commencing a software update introduces unnecessary risk and compromises the overall reliability of the surveillance system.
6. Upgrade Method
The upgrade method chosen directly determines the procedure used to update an NVR’s embedded software. The selection of a specific upgrade method constitutes a fundamental decision within the overall process. Different methods entail varying levels of complexity, risk, and resource requirements, significantly impacting the success of the overall procedure. Selecting an inappropriate method can result in installation failure, system instability, or even render the device inoperable. For example, attempting to use a TFTP upgrade when the NVR’s bootloader is damaged will invariably fail. Therefore, understanding the available methods and their respective prerequisites is vital for a successful outcome. The update method constitutes a critical step, with the correct method selected directly influencing the procedure used to update an NVR’s embedded software.
Common upgrade methods include web interface updates, direct USB updates, and TFTP (Trivial File Transfer Protocol) upgrades. The web interface method allows the firmware to be uploaded and installed through the NVR’s web-based management console. This method is generally user-friendly but relies on a stable network connection. USB updates involve copying the firmware file to a USB drive and initiating the upgrade from the NVR’s local menu. This method is useful when network access is limited. TFTP upgrades are typically reserved for advanced users or situations where the NVR is not booting correctly, requiring specialized knowledge and careful execution. Choosing the correct method for a given situation is critical. A web interface update is easier for most users, while the TFTP method should only be attempted with strong technical skills.
The upgrade method is more than simply a step in the process; it dictates the entire flow. Consideration should be given to accessibility, risk factors, and technical competency. While the overall goal remains the same (updating the device), the method employed defines the steps taken to reach that goal and significantly influences the final outcome. Selecting a method that aligns with the available resources and the device’s current state is paramount for a seamless and successful software upgrade. The success of updating embedded software therefore hinges on the selection of an appropriate and well-executed upgrade method.
7. Progress Monitoring
During the software update of a Hikvision NVR, diligent progress monitoring serves as a critical safeguard. It provides real-time feedback on the status of the procedure, enabling timely intervention in case of errors or unexpected delays. Without adequate monitoring, potential issues can escalate unnoticed, potentially leading to device failure and data loss.
-
Visual Indicators
Most Hikvision NVRs provide visual progress bars or status indicators during the update. These indicators display the percentage of completion or the current step being executed. Observing these indicators ensures that the process is proceeding as expected. For instance, if the progress bar remains stagnant for an extended period, it signals a potential issue, such as a corrupted firmware file or a network interruption. Ignoring these visual cues can result in a partially completed update, leaving the system in an unstable state.
-
Log Files
Many NVRs generate log files that record the various stages of the update process. These logs provide detailed information about each step, including timestamps, status codes, and error messages. Examining these log files allows for a deeper understanding of the update’s progress and can aid in troubleshooting issues. For example, an error message indicating a checksum mismatch suggests that the firmware file is corrupted and should be re-downloaded. Failure to review log files can result in continued use of a faulty software update.
-
Network Activity
Monitoring network activity during a network-based update provides insights into data transfer rates and connection stability. A sudden drop in network traffic may indicate a connection problem that could interrupt the firmware transfer. Utilizing network monitoring tools can confirm stable communication between the NVR and the update server. Ignoring these signals may result in firmware corruption.
-
Audible Alerts
Some NVRs emit audible alerts upon completion of certain stages or in the event of errors. These alerts provide an immediate indication of the update’s status, allowing for prompt action if necessary. An alert signaling a successful update indicates that the process has completed without issue, while an error alert requires immediate investigation. Ignoring such notifications can lead to prolonged system downtime.
The aspects of progress monitoring are essential to the software update. Continuous observation of these indicators empowers users to identify and address potential problems early, thus minimizing the risk of update failure and ensuring the continued operational integrity of the NVR. Active monitoring is a significant role in ensuring a successful software install.
8. Verification Post-Upgrade
Verification after a firmware upgrade is the final, yet crucial, step in the process. Following the instructions detailing “how to update my hikvision nvr firmware” without proper verification renders the preceding effort incomplete and potentially detrimental. This verification ensures the software installation was successful and the system is operating as expected, preventing future malfunctions.
-
Firmware Version Confirmation
After completing the update, it is necessary to confirm the installed firmware version matches the intended version. This can typically be accomplished through the NVR’s system information menu in its web interface or local display. A mismatch suggests a failed or incomplete update, necessitating further investigation and potential re-installation to align with the recommended software. Failing to confirm will compromise the system.
-
Functionality Testing
Verification includes testing core functionalities to ensure they operate as expected after the embedded software update. This involves checking live video feeds from connected cameras, confirming recording schedules are active, and verifying playback capabilities. Unexpected behavior, such as a camera feed failing or recording issues, indicates potential compatibility issues or configuration errors introduced by the software installation. Functional tests are essential.
-
Configuration Restoration Validation
If a configuration backup was restored after the software installation, validating the restored settings is critical. This includes checking network settings, user accounts, and camera configurations to ensure they were correctly restored from the backup file. Errors in configuration restoration can disrupt network connectivity, access control, or recording parameters. It is important to validate restored configurations to guarantee the intended setup.
-
Security Feature Verification
As software updates often address security vulnerabilities, verification should include confirming that security features are enabled and functioning correctly. This may involve testing password complexity settings, enabling two-factor authentication, and checking for open ports. Neglecting to verify security enhancements could leave the system vulnerable to exploitation. Secure configuration prevents threats.
Each element of the verification stage is essential. From confirming the software version to testing key features, this process validates the success and safety of the installation. Skipping this critical stage following instructions on “how to update my hikvision nvr firmware” can lead to undetected issues, potential system instability, or ongoing security vulnerabilities. Post-installation verification is critical for a successful outcome.
Frequently Asked Questions
This section addresses common inquiries related to updating Hikvision NVR software. These questions aim to provide clarity and guidance on various aspects of the process.
Question 1: Where can the official firmware for Hikvision NVRs be located?
Official firmware should only be sourced from the Hikvision website or authorized distributors. Downloading from unverified sources poses a significant security risk.
Question 2: What are the potential consequences of using the incorrect software for the NVR?
Installing incorrect software can render the device inoperable, a state commonly known as “bricking.” It may also cause system instability or introduce security vulnerabilities.
Question 3: How can network interruptions be prevented during the software update process?
Employing a wired Ethernet connection, minimizing network traffic, and ensuring a stable internet connection are essential steps to prevent interruptions.
Question 4: Is a configuration backup truly necessary before initiating the software upgrade?
A configuration backup is highly recommended. It allows for a swift restoration of settings in the event of a failed software install or data loss.
Question 5: What should be done if the NVR becomes unresponsive during the software installation?
Do not interrupt the process. Allow sufficient time for completion. If the system remains unresponsive, consult the device manual or contact Hikvision support for assistance.
Question 6: What steps should be taken to verify the software update process was successful?
Confirm the software version and test core functionalities, such as live video feeds and recording schedules, to ensure they operate as expected after the update.
Prioritizing official sources, maintaining a stable connection, backing up configurations, and verifying functionality, help to minimize risks associated with the process.
The following section provides concluding remarks on the importance of understanding how to update my hikvision nvr firmware and maintaining a secure system.
Guidance for Maintaining Optimal System Performance
The following tips offer guidance to users seeking to maintain and enhance their NVR’s operational effectiveness.
Tip 1: Prioritize Firmware Authenticity. Employ the manufacturer’s official website to acquire software updates. Authenticity verification through checksum verification ensures the software’s integrity before its integration.
Tip 2: Pre-Update System Assessment. Analyze the current system performance and note any pre-existing issues. This forms a baseline for assessing improvements or identifying any new problems introduced by the new software.
Tip 3: Minimize Power Disruption Risks. Implement a UPS during the software installation to prevent interruption. Ensure sufficient battery runtime to allow for complete software implementation during power loss.
Tip 4: Implement a Stable Wired Network Connection. Wireless instability should be avoided. A wired Ethernet connection ensures stable and rapid data transfer, minimizing the risk of data corruption during update procedures.
Tip 5: Maintain a Comprehensive Software Repository. Keep a historical archive of all software files used. This repository enables the reversal of an update, if required.
Tip 6: Perform Post-Install Functionality Testing. Verify that all core functionalities are operating as expected. Functionality checks should include live video streams, event recording, and remote viewing capabilities.
Adhering to these tips safeguards the upgrade process and contributes to the sustained performance and security of the video surveillance infrastructure.
The final section will conclude the discussion.
Conclusion
The preceding discussion has delineated the crucial steps and considerations involved when updating a Hikvision NVR’s embedded software. From verifying software authenticity and ensuring stable network and power conditions to meticulously backing up configurations and rigorously verifying functionality post-installation, each stage contributes significantly to a successful and secure software upgrade.
Diligent adherence to these guidelines mitigates the inherent risks associated with software updates and safeguards the integrity and operational efficiency of the video surveillance system. The responsibility of maintaining a secure and up-to-date system rests upon the user, and informed execution of these procedures is paramount for preventing vulnerabilities and ensuring reliable performance.